Diphtheria: Causes, Symptoms, Outbreaks, Treatment, Management & Prevention

Diphtheria is a serious, contagious and potentially fatal bacterial infection. It usually affects the nose and throat, where it can produce a thick grey membrane that obstructs breathing.

The bacteria can also infect the skin and release a powerful toxin capable of damaging the heart, nerves and other organs.

Although diphtheria is preventable through vaccination and has become uncommon in countries with strong immunisation programmes, it has not been eradicated.

What is Diphtheria?

Diphtheria is an acute infectious disease caused mainly by toxin-producing strains of the bacterium Corynebacterium diphtheriae. The infection primarily affects the upper respiratory tract, including the nose, throat, tonsils and larynx.

It may also cause skin infections known as cutaneous diphtheria

The most dangerous effects of diphtheria are caused by an exotoxin released by toxigenic bacteria.

This toxin damages tissues at the site of infection and can enter the bloodstream, where it may injure the heart, peripheral nerves and kidneys.

 

The name “diphtheria” comes from the Greek word diphthera, meaning “leather hide.” It refers to the thick, tough pseudomembrane that may form over the throat and tonsils.


What bacteria cause Diphtheria?

The principal cause of classical diphtheria is toxigenic Corynebacterium diphtheriae. It is an aerobic, Gram-positive, non-spore-forming bacillus.

note:- Not every strain of C. diphtheriae produces diphtheria toxin. The bacterium becomes toxigenic when it is infected by a specific virus called a corynebacteriophage that carries the tox gene.

This gene enables the bacterium to produce diphtheria toxin.

 

*Humans are the main reservoir of C. diphtheriae. Both symptomatic patients and people carrying the bacteria without obvious symptoms can transmit it.


How does Diphtheria spread?

Diphtheria usually spreads from person to person through:

  • Respiratory droplets released during coughing, sneezing or close conversation.
  • Direct contact with saliva or respiratory secretions.
  • Direct contact with infected wounds or skin ulcers.
  • Less commonly, contact with objects contaminated by discharge from an infected lesion.

 

Living in the same household, regularly sharing a confined space or having direct contact with secretions from an infected person increases the risk of transmission.

Crowding, population displacement, poor access to healthcare and low vaccination coverage can accelerate outbreaks.

 

The usual incubation period is two to five days, although symptoms may appear between one and ten days after exposure.
